Where are you located and where is the bulge located in relation to the entire keel? Lacking this knowledge it appears a casting void filled with water through ingress or condensation. When it froze the water expanded and has caused the bulge. Could be a keel bolt pocket which is poured after the rest of the keel and it never bonded properly. Too easy to speculate without further information.
